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Adult colorectal cancer patients who are recently diagnosed and planned to undergo elective resection to remove the tumor.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: A patient who meets any of the following criteria will be excluded from participation in this study: • Previously have had a large abdominal resection, excluding appendectomy and cholecystectomy; • Diagnosed with Crohn's disease, Ulcerative Colitis, Coeliac Disease; • Currently having a stoma; • Known allergic reactions to plants from the Asteraceae (Compositae) family (e.g., lettuce, daisies, sunflowers, artichokes, sage, tarragon, chamomile, chicory etc.); • Currently following a strict diet and unwilling or unable to change (e.g., gluten free or ketogenic diet); • Currently using fiber supplements, prebiotics and/or probiotics and unwilling to stop using these for the duration of the intervention; • Having a habitual dietary fiber intake >30 g/day for women and >40 g/day for men, measured with a food frequency questionnaire; • Dementia or other cognitive disabilities that makes it impossible to fill out questionnaires correctly; • Illiteracy (inability to read and understand Dutch).
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| The primary outcome is the change in dietary fiber intake, which is assessed via two 24hr dietary recalls at baseline and during and after the intervention. |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Secondary parameters are stool pattern, quality of life, fecal microbiota composition, fecal and plasma microbial metabolites levels (i.e., SCFA and indoles), and length of hospital stay. These secondary objectives will be included to generate preliminary (biological) data to support the design of a future intervention studies by further understanding the underlying biological mechanisms related to postoperative complications and provide necessary data for sample size calculations. | — |
